Free Shipping on Orders Over $150 Questions? [email protected]

Montecristo Platinum Series Toro

1 Product
MONTECRISTO PLATINUM SERIES TORO 50X6 27CT
Montecristo

MONTECRISTO PLATINUM SERIES TORO 50X6 27CT

Natural50" x 6Box of 27